Top Reasons CU Directors are Heading to Mount Pleasant in April

Credit union directors who serve as volunteers have fiduciary responsibilities in their roles, making the MCUL Spring Leadership Development Conference a highly attended event for these professionals.

Some of the top reasons for attending the Apr. 25-27 conference at the Soaring Eagle Casino and Resort including learning about AI Deepfakes and Future-Proofing Credit Unions from Fraud and meeting MCUL President/CEO Patty Corkery, who will share a brief League update.

This is also the perfect time for participants to understand the “Critical Process of Succession Planning and Talent Development,” find out “What Boards Should Know About Top Security Risks” and “Master Understanding Financial Statements and Ratios for Credit Union Success.”

In addition to an “Industry Advocacy Update,” attendees can stay aware of “Credit Union Hot Topics Ripped Right from the Headlines," as well as fulfill training requirements for “Bank Secrecy Act / Anti-Money Laundering.”
